自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(6)
  • 收藏
  • 关注

原创 element-ui:级联选择器的回显(只有最底层数据数组)

我们一般使用级联选择器和后端进行交互的时候,都是传递最底层选择的数据给到后端一般为id,然后这个级联选择器可以多选的情况下呢,我们也就会传给后端一个由多个id组成的数组,同样的我们向后端获取数据的时候,获取到的也会是一个由多个id组成的数组,那么这个时候我们就需要将这个数组变成element-ui需要的二维数组,所以就不能直接将获取到的数组赋值给element-ui上,需要处理成element-ui需要的数组。第三步:new一个新数组,后续装载(push)每一个循环出来的数组(当然就一个数据就不需要了)。

2023-11-08 22:39:02 1321 2

原创 react:上传图片-可以一次性多张

这个判定主要是因为需要考虑到用户可能一次性选择多个图片(文件)进行上传,如果用户上传两个那么上面的fileCount++也会相对于的走两次,这个判定将会在第二次走过来的时候触发,这样只改变一次React.useState出来的变量值,也就只会出现一次react的副作用减少触发性能相对的也会高一点点,假设我们没有这个判定,那么也就是用户一次性上传4张图片那么setBase64Data([...base64Data])就会执行4此,相对于的副作用也会在一下子出现四次。泽是允许一次性选择多个文件的属性。

2023-10-19 17:55:46 279 1

原创 RN:在电脑上运行出第一个Hello React Native

继续选择新建,创建CLASSPATH变量值为,然后继续点击确定。

2023-10-12 15:40:09 146 1

原创 RN/react:副作用刷新页面规则以及如何实现使用goback()也能刷新页面

也是因为这个副作用的存在改变变量之后页面才会跟着改变。当然上面我也说到了,再离开页面的时候也回执行一次,如果你不想再离开页面的时候执行,只想进入的时候执行你可以再这个useEffect里面添加一个if判定当isFocused为true时再执行这个useEffect里面的内容,反之也是一样的。在第二个参数为空数组的情况下,useEffect里面的内容只会执行一次,首次加载页面的2/4次页面刷新都只会执行第一次,后面再触发多少次的副作用也不会再执行里面的逻辑代码了。当然这个数组里面也可以存放多个变量以。

2023-09-25 23:26:07 636 1

原创 RN:页面大小自适应(布局)

在算法(value * width) / widthPx中写法是可以多样性的,没有规定必须是那一种写法,就比如10*2/2 == 10, 10/2*2 == 10 ,2/2*10 == 10 所以算法怎么写不重要,重要的是最后的答案是自己需要的。3.计算出比例:设备的宽高/设计图的宽高 == 比例 ,假设获取到的设备的宽为400,而我们设计图为375那这个比例就是400/375 = 1.06666666...1.获取使用者设备的宽高。2.确定设计图的宽高。

2023-09-13 20:58:34 299 3

原创 RN:AsyncStorage本地存储

1.根据键来获取值,获取的结果会放在回调函数中。11.多个键值合并,其中。7.清除所有进行中的查询操作。10.删除多项,其中。4.合并现有值和输入值。

2023-09-13 19:51:50 170 1

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除